The Basics of Spritz Cookies Spritz cookies, a beloved classic, are buttery delights that melt in your mouth. To kick off your baking journey, gather high-quality ingredients such as butter, sugar, and flour. These cookies are not only scrumptious but also remarkably simple to make.

Choosing the Right Ingredients For a batch of spritz cookies that oozes flavor, opt for unsalted butter, fine granulated sugar, and all-purpose flour. The quality of your ingredients directly impacts the final result, so don’t skimp on excellence. Ensure your butter is at room temperature for a smooth and even dough.

Mastering the Dough Consistency Creating the perfect spritz cookie dough requires finesse. Achieve a soft yet not sticky consistency by gradually incorporating the flour into the butter and sugar mixture. This ensures a delightful texture that strikes the ideal balance between chewy and crispy.

The Secret Weapon – Vanilla Extract Elevate the flavor profile of your spritz cookies by adding a dash of high-quality vanilla extract. This seemingly small addition can make a world of difference, infusing your cookies with a warm, inviting aroma.

Embracing Creativity in Shaping One of the joys of spritz cookies lies in their diverse shapes. Invest in a reliable cookie press to effortlessly create intricate designs. From classic swirls to festive shapes, let your creativity run wild. Remember, presentation is key!

Baking Techniques for Perfection Preheat your oven to the precise temperature and use parchment paper for seamless baking. Keep a watchful eye on your spritz cookies, as they can go from golden perfection to overly crispy in the blink of an eye. Patience is key; allow them to cool slightly before transferring to a wire rack.

Decorating Your Masterpieces Once your spritz cookies have cooled, it’s time to unleash your artistic side. A simple dusting of powdered sugar or a drizzle of chocolate can transform these treats into elegant delights. Get the family involved for a fun decorating session!

Storing and Sharing the Joy Preserve the freshness of your spritz cookies by storing them in an airtight container. If you manage to resist devouring the entire batch, these delectable treats also make for delightful gifts. Share the joy by packaging them in charming boxes or bags.

Infusing Flavors – Beyond Vanilla While vanilla is a classic choice, don’t hesitate to experiment with other flavorings. Almond extract, citrus zest, or even a hint of cinnamon can add a delightful twist to your spritz cookies. Unleash your inner flavor artist and surprise your taste buds.

Incorporating Nut Flours for a Twist For a nutty dimension, consider substituting a portion of your all-purpose flour with almond or hazelnut flour. This adds a delightful crunch and a subtle nuttiness that elevates your spritz cookies to a whole new level.

FAQs:

Q1: Can I freeze spritz cookie dough for later use? Absolutely! Simply shape the dough into a log, wrap it in plastic wrap, and freeze. When ready to bake, slice the frozen dough and proceed as usual.

Q2: Why did my spritz cookies turn out too crunchy? Overbaking is a common culprit. Keep a close eye on your cookies, and once the edges turn golden, remove them from the oven to maintain a perfect balance of chewiness and crispiness.

Q3: Can I use a cookie gun instead of a press for spritz cookies? While a cookie gun can work, a cookie press provides more consistent shapes. Invest in a quality press for the best results.

Q4: Can I dye the spritz cookie dough for colorful creations? Absolutely! Add food coloring to the dough for vibrant and eye-catching spritz cookies. Just remember that a little goes a long way.

Q5: How long can I store baked spritz cookies? When stored in an airtight container, spritz cookies can stay fresh for up to two weeks. For longer storage, consider freezing them in a well-sealed container.
